Type
ORACLE
Validation date
2025-08-22 02:03: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 2.4732e-4,
    "usd": 2.876e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001FDF33B019AFDE5649D57E928780BA74E2A834281EE5E861599E9D9061761D890

Previous signature

4AA5A8AB2FC7A3F20968758CCACB5711AD33FC98A256C6EBB96E2D24D8728FCCF94DDBF3D321FCEDBFC765B01938DA397D55DF61D973D634436A8CCADB4E3E0B

Origin signature

3046022100C6369720B5A5A6525A3EEC4503B64DEBC18445AA35A4932664333DACB2CB8140022100A63371D20F6759CA2DF9BC864D4E4FD151BAEFEB5DC975A79077C65705F36BCF

Proof of work

010204381A52EBD2F6410A3C6ABB75B71BC8009E937682BB4BA1937D507E4CA134E52DAD90CF428B5929B1D607134987B4816C6D6B4AEBF3CF00C7D1A5F9F886DC562A

Proof of integrity

00982B19B0334CE74D2BB3303D00A6907B259C97DAAA4841A8027AC65F30ED7ACF

Coordinator signature

EF86564102630149A5B9D182F4C951FB2B5015F4C2F6A9CCFC5EE2E35CED55FEB1AE44ABF5233716BF1F05FC789B95A6E136E07A1303210FCA3096F6EB30C003

Validator #1 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#1 signature

639A49AE11B4FEFF7CA9A5D84E8FA91246F9403A150D6EBC052524FFE779FB0498DAD6D28B1DD3D7F214B299D3E514CA316E46B18FC1549C0139F07405AD740B

Validator #2 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#2 signature

E1FB354E0A35DB3DDF25B4813EB63CE2A42ED86F47A2DADC6FCADA6411E4919C5351B300B9E2C1F6859453FBC9507DEDFC6CCA5B527FEB16F1A523FF1FB00B03